King Charles's stepson makes rare comments about the monarch's ongoing cancer treatment
King Charles's stepson, Tom Parker Bowles, shared a major update about the monarch's ongoing battle with cancer.
Queen Camilla's son opened up about his concerns as the monarch undergoing cancer treatment while promoting his upcoming cookbook, Cooking and the Crown: Royal Recipes from Queen Victoria to King Charles III.
In a conversation with British Vogue, he said, "Cancer, it really is a bastard."
He added, "The King’s having the best treatment. He’s a great man and a tough man, and you’ve just got to get on with it. Of course, anyone who has someone they love with cancer is going to worry."
It is important to note that Buckingham Palace announced in February 2024 that King Charles was diagnosed with an undisclosed form of cancer, leaving royal fans devastated.
However, the monarch did not give up and continued his royal engagements despite his treatment.
Moreover, the monarch is all set to travel to Australia and Samoa for important meetings in October.
Earlier, Daily Mail reported that the King's "health has to remain the number one priority, albeit heading in a very positive trajectory."
